Metrically thin singularities of integrable CR functions

In this article, we consider metrically thin singularities A of the tangential Cauchy-Riemann operator on smoothly embedded Cauchy-Riemann manifolds M. The main result states removability within the space of locally integrable functions on M under the hypothesis that the (dim M-2)-dimensional Hausdorff volume of A is zero and that the CR-orbits of M and M-A are comparable.
